Benfica currently sit bottom of Group D after a miserable European campaign that has seen them defeated in all four of their matches. The best they can now hope for is to finish third in the table and clinch a Europa League spot, however they will likely need to better Salzburg’s result on Wednesday before beating the Austrians on Matchday 6. 

Inter have sealed their place in the knockout stage of the Champions League after collecting ten points from a possible 12. Whatever happens in this clash in Portugal, a win for Inter over Real Sociedad would see Simone Inzaghi’s side top the group and hopefully provide a kinder draw in the last-16.

Inter Milan Draw No Bet

For our main bet of the evening we are backing the visitors in the ‘Draw No Bet’ market, meaning our stake will be returned should the match finish with the points being shared. 

The only blemish on Inter Milan’s record across all competitions this season was a shock home defeat to Sassuolo which came at the end of September in Serie A. The Nerazzurri have been sensational this term and boast a record of W13 D3 L1 across all formats since the start of the 2023/24 campaign.

Despite having already qualified I think we will see a mature performance from Inter who are up against a Benfica side that have been woeful in Europe’s premier club competition this term. 

Benfica have lost on all four outings in Group D and when they made the trip to Milan in October they were fortunate to only lose the game 1-0, with the hosts squandering plenty of big chances in a game which could have seen them bag four or five quite easily. All things considered, we are happy to back Inter under the guarantee our stake will be returned should Benfica pick up their first point.
